Abstract
본 발명은 건축용 보드에 관한 것으로서, 목분(1a)과 상기 목분(1a)의 표면에 형성된 고밀도폴리에틸렌(HDPE) 코팅층(1b)으로 구성된 섬유질(1) 여러가닥이 서로 얽혀 있는 구조를 갖는 것을 특징으로 한다.The present invention relates to a building board, characterized in that the wood powder (1a) and a plurality of fibers (1) composed of a high-density polyethylene (HDPE) coating layer (1b) formed on the surface of the wood powder (1a) has an intertwined structure do.
본 발명은 긁힘이나 쪼개짐에 대한 내구성, 내수성, 자외선 차단성, 항균성 및 항충성이 뛰어나고 천연 목재와 유사한 질감을 나타내어 마루바닥재 등의 건축용 보드에 유용하다.The present invention is excellent in durability against scratches and cleavage, water resistance, UV protection, antibacterial and anti-loath, and exhibits a texture similar to natural wood, and is useful for building boards such as flooring materials.

Description
본 발명은 마루마감재, 가구용 자재 등으로 사용되는 건축용 보드에 관한 것으로서, 보다 구체적으로는 표면에 고밀도폴리에틸렌 코팅층이 형성된 목분으로 이루어진 섬유질들이 서로 압착된 구조를 구비하여 내구성, 내수성, 항균성, 항충성 등이 뛰어난 건축용 보드(Board)에 관한 것이다.The present invention relates to a building board used as a floor finishing material, furniture materials, and more specifically, having a structure in which fibers made of wood powder having a high-density polyethylene coating layer formed on the surface is compressed to each other, such as durability, water resistance, antibacterial, anti-affective, etc. It's about this outstanding building board.
지금까지는 마루마감재 등으로 사용되는 건축용 보드로 천연 목재 보드나 폴리비닐클로라드 합성수지 보드가 널리 사용되어 왔다.Until now, natural wood boards and polyvinyl chloride synthetic resin boards have been widely used as building boards used as floor finishing materials.
천연목재 보드의 경우 질감은 뛰어나지만 내 스크랫치성, 항균성, 내수성 등이 떨어지는 문제가 있었다.In the case of natural wood board, the texture is excellent, but scratch resistance, antibacterial, water resistance and the like was inferior.
한편, 종래의 폴리비닐클로라이드 합성수지 보드의 경우에는 내구성, 내수성, 항균성 등은 천연목재 보드 보다 우수하나 건축용 보드에 요구되는 수준을 충분히 만족시키지 못하며, 천연목재와 같은 질감을 발현하지 못하는 문제가 있었다.On the other hand, in the case of the conventional polyvinyl chloride synthetic resin board, durability, water resistance, antibacterial, etc. is superior to the natural wood board, but does not sufficiently satisfy the level required for the building board, there was a problem that does not express the texture, such as natural wood.
본 발명은 상기와 같은 종래 건축용 보드의 여러 문제점들을 극복할 수 있도록 천연목재와 같은 질감을 부여하면서도 긁힘이나 쪼개짐에 대한 내구성, 내수성, 자외선 차단성, 항균성 및 항충성이 뛰어난 건축용 보드를 제공하고자 한다.The present invention is to provide a building board excellent in durability, water resistance, UV protection, antibacterial and anti-scratching to scratch or split while giving a texture such as natural wood to overcome various problems of the conventional building board as described above .
이와 같은 과제를 달성하기 위한 본 발명의 건축용 자재는, 목분(1a)과 상기 목분(1a)의 표면에 형성된 고밀도폴리에틸렌(HDPE) 코팅층(1b)으로 구성된 섬유질(1) 여러가닥이 서로 얽혀 있는 구조를 갖는 것을 특징으로 한다.The building material of the present invention for achieving such a problem is a structure in which several strands of fiber (1) composed of wood flour (1a) and a high density polyethylene (HDPE) coating layer (1b) formed on the surface of the wood flour (1a) are entangled with each other. Characterized in having a.
이하, 본 발명을 상세하게 설명한다.EMBODIMENT OF THE INVENTION Hereinafter, this invention is demonstrated in detail.
먼저, 본 발명에 따른 건축용 자재는 도 1 내지 도 2에 도시된 바와 같이 목분(1a)과 상기 목분(1a)의 표면에 형성된 고밀도폴리에틸렌(HDPE) 코팅층(1b)으로 구성된 섬유질(1) 여러가닥이 서로 얽혀 있는 구조를 갖는다.First, the building material according to the present invention is a fiber (1) multiple strands composed of wood powder (1a) and a high density polyethylene (HDPE) coating layer (1b) formed on the surface of the wood powder (1a) as shown in Figs. This has a structure intertwined with each other.
도 1은 본 발명에 따른 건축용 보드의 모식도이고, 도 2는 도 1중 섬유질(1)의 단면도이다.1 is a schematic diagram of a building board according to the present invention, Figure 2 is a cross-sectional view of the fiber (1) in FIG.
상기 섬유질(1)의 표면 일부는 인접하는 다른 섬유질(1)의 표면 일부와 압축에 의해 압착되어 있다.A portion of the surface of the fiber 1 is compressed by compression with a portion of the surface of another adjacent fiber 1.
본 발명에 따른 건축용 자재는 목분(1a)과 함께 고밀도폴리에틸렌(High Density Polyethylene) 수지를 익스트루더(Extruder)가 장착된 배치(Batch) 내에 투입하여 이들을 용융, 혼합한 후, 용융, 혼합물을 익스트루더를 이용하여 여러개의 토출용 노즐을 통해 토출하여 여러개의 섬유질(1)을 제조한 후, 제조된 여러가닥의 섬유질(1)들을 토출용 노즐 아래에 위치하는 콘베이어 벨트상에 집적한 후 보드(Board) 형태로 압착하는 방법으로 제조될 수 있다.The building material according to the present invention is a high density polyethylene (High Density Polyethylene) resin with a wood powder (1a) into a batch equipped with an extruder (melt), and after mixing and melting them, the melt, the mixture is extracted After discharging through a plurality of discharge nozzles using a Trudder to produce a plurality of fibers (1), the produced several fibers (1) are integrated on a conveyor belt located below the discharge nozzle board It can be prepared by the method of compression in the form of (Board).
상기 섬유질(1)은 도 2에 도시된 바와 같이 목분(1a)의 표면에 고밀도폴리에틸렌(HDPE) 코팅층(1b)이 형성된 단면구조를 갖고, 상기 섬유질(1)의 표면 일부는 상기 압착공정에서 인접하는 다른 섬유질(1)의 표면 일부와 압착된다.The fiber 1 has a cross-sectional structure in which a high density polyethylene (HDPE)
이상에서 설명한 본 발명의 건축용 보드는 목분(1b) 표면에 고밀도폴리에틸렌 코팅층(1b)이 형성된 섬유질(1)들이 로프형태로 서로 얽혀있고, 상기 섬유질(1)들의 표면 일부가 서로 압착되어 긁힘이나 쪼개짐에 대한 내구성, 내수성, 자외선 차단성, 항균성 및 항충성이 뛰어나고 천연목재와 유사한 질감을 나타낸다.In the above-described building board of the present invention, the fibers 1 having the high density
그로인해, 본 발명의 건축용 보드는 마루바닥재 등으로 유용하다.Therefore, the building board of this invention is useful as a flooring material etc.
이하, 실시예 및 비교실시예를 통하여 본 발명을 보다 구체적으로 살펴본다.Hereinafter, the present invention will be described in more detail with reference to Examples and Comparative Examples.
그러나, 본 발명은 하기 실시예에 의해 그 권리범위가 한정되는 것은 아니다.However, the scope of the present invention is not limited by the following examples.
실시예Example 1 One
목분(1a)과 고밀도폴리에틸렌 수지 칩을 80:20의 중량비로 익스트루더가 장착된 배치(Batch) 내에 투입하여 이들을 용융, 혼합한 다음, 제조된 용융, 혼합물을 토출용 노즐을 통해 토출하여 여러개의 섬유질(1) 들을 제조한 후, 이를 토출용 노즐 아래에 위치하는 콘베이어 벨트상에 집적하고, 이를 보드(Board) 형태로 압착하여 건축용 보드를 제조하였다.The wood powder 1a and the high density polyethylene resin chip are put into a batch equipped with an extruder at a weight ratio of 80:20, and then melted and mixed, and then the prepared melt and mixture are discharged through a discharge nozzle. After preparing the fibers (1), it was integrated on the conveyor belt located under the nozzle for discharge, it was compressed in the form of a board (Board) to prepare a building board.
비교실시예Comparative Example 1 One
배치(Batch) 내에 목분(1a)만을 투입한 것을 제외하고는 실시예 1과 동일한 공정으로 천연목재 보드를 제조하였다.A natural wood board was manufactured in the same manner as in Example 1 except that only wood powder 1a was added to the batch.
비교실시예Comparative Example 2 2
배치(Batch) 내에 폴리비닐클로라이드 만을 투입한 것을 제외하고는 실시예 1과 동일한 공정으로 합성수지 보드를 제조하였다.A synthetic resin board was manufactured in the same manner as in Example 1, except that only polyvinyl chloride was added to the batch.
실시예 1, 비교실시예 1 및 비교실시예 2에서 각각 제조된 보드(Board)를 서 로 비교해본 결과, 실시예 1의 보드(Board)는 비교실시예 1의 천연목재 보드(Board) 보다 내수성, 내구성, 항균성 및 항충성이 우수하였고, 비교실시예 2의 합성수지 보드(Board) 보다는 질감도 우수하고 내수성, 내구성, 항균성 및 항충성도 상대적으로 우수하였다.As a result of comparing boards prepared in Example 1, Comparative Example 1 and Comparative Example 2 with each other, the boards of Example 1 were more water resistant than the natural wood boards of Comparative Example 1. It was excellent in durability, antimicrobial and anti-logging, and the texture was better than the resin board (Board) of Comparative Example 2, and the water resistance, durability, antibacterial and anti-loyalty were relatively excellent.
